Output 3a88cd39246e3a2497d0bc56d470e2337f941418935e1e445d2c60d4edb9f1a7:1

value
24766314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2517f4b0a7644337089e784c25bbd2da4d90c799 OP_EQUAL
address
MBHHw1PVkMiNHDGfL1DamSAyLSH8WAfSEX
transaction
3a88cd39246e3a2497d0bc56d470e2337f941418935e1e445d2c60d4edb9f1a7
spent
true